Request the Board of County Commissioners (BOCC) approve and authorize the Chair to sign the second extension to the Intergovernmental Agreement (IGA) between Arapahoe County and the City of Englewood for Emergency Management Services.
end
Alignment with Strategic Plan: Good Governance - Deliver mandated and essential services with excellence.
Background and Discussion: In the last year of work under IGA, the City of Englewood has made steady progress advancing their in-house Emergency Management program. Arapahoe County OEM continues to support that work per the agreement. Both parties have agreed to extend the IGA for another year, per the extension clause of the agreement.
Alternatives: The BOCC could reject the extension and invoke the termination clause of the IGA, providing a final 180 days of OEM services to Englewood.
Fiscal Impact: The IGA is $60,000 annually, paid twice per year. The City’s funding is expected to increase the revenue line of the OEM budget
